Concert Band, Concert Band Grade: 1
First Band Clinic
This new warm-up program is designed for student transposition to any appropriate key. This single band part for inclusion in the students’ folders will exceed your daily warm-up and teaching objectives while meeting the National Standards. There are four segments in each “clinic”: tone, technique, theory and composition, and a chorale. Progressive, in-depth and highly organized, this is the first of four comprehensive warm up programs used by Robert W. Smith from the podium at every honor band he guest conducts. The recording included is only the fourth segment; the chorale. (chorale only: 1:13)SKU: ALBDM05028 -
